The passage is primarily concerned with______
If the “new techniques” mentioned in line 31 were applied in studies of biological classifications other than bacteria, which of the following is most likely?
选项
A、Some of those classifications will have to be reevaluated.
B、Many species of bacteria will be reclassified
C、It will be determined that there are four main categories of living things rather than three.
D、It will be found that true bacteria are much older than eukaryotes.
E、It will be found that there is a common ancestor of the eukaryotes, archaebacteria, and true bacteria.
答案
A
解析
The best answer is A. This question requires you to select the answer that, based on information presented in the passage, describes the most likely result of applying the “new techniques” (lines 31) to biological classifications other than bacteria. Lines 31-36 state that these techniques “produced…information about the degree to which organisms are related.” Specifically, the techniques “strongly suggested” that the prokaryotes category includes two distinct kinds of organisms (lines 36-37). This information, which suggests a reevaluation of the prokaryote classification, provides support for the statement that “classification other than bacteria’ are also likely to require reevaluation if the same techniques are used to study them, as A states.
